We’ve Got Your Six: Hire A Veteran 2025 and Concord VFW/Irreverent Warrior Fundraiser

Brent Fraser from the Department of Military Affairs and Veteran Services, along with Erica Webb, Military Skills & Test Waiver Specialist II, join “We’ve Got Your Six (WGY6)” to discuss how they assist companies and service organizations in finding and helping veterans transition and grow in civilian life. Erica shares details of the upcoming Job Fair on July 23, at Edward Cross Training Complex 722 Riverwood Dr Pembroke NH 03258

We are also joined by Mason Bass from the Concord VFW and Chris Schroeder from Irreverent Warrior. We discuss the mission of the Concord VFW and their upcoming paintball fundraiser on September 26. We learn about the Irreverent Warriors and their participation in the paintball fundraiser.
